Here's where I got the info on the beet juice (looks like he didn't specify how much he drinks before a game, I just added in the liter part):
 

Quote

 

The good part for the kids is the Q and A wasn’t just messages of inspiration and instructions to always give back to your community. Scheifele and Hawerchuk made sure to sprinkle in plenty of humour about their hockey lives in Winnipeg to keep the kids interested. Some of the highlights:

-- Scheifele went into detail about his health and fitness under former NHLer Gary Roberts, explaining how DNA testing last summer determined that he doesn’t digest carbohydrates very well. He has bottled water imported from Italy, and he drinks beet juice 90 minutes before each game.

Hawerchuk? “It was pretty basic,” he said. “Spaghetti and meatballs. I got my carbs out of the spaghetti, I got the protein out of the meatballs, and I had a coffee on the way to the rink.”
